"The national university (UNAM) is located on a sprawling campus in the south of the city, and worth a full day's trip down to explore the area. The campus is also known as Ciudad Universitaria, and it is indeed so big that it is like its own city. Hit a Pumas soccer game in the Olympic stadium, check out the monumental murals by Juan O'Gorman and David Siqueiros, enjoy Modernist Mexican architecture in its full splendor, discover the hidden Sebastián, Manuel Felguérez, and Mathias Goeritz sculptures in the overgrown sculpture garden, and then catch the latest exhibition at the awesome Museum of Contemporary Art (MUAC). In short, there's a lot to do."
